Trigold is offering a free two-month trial of its sourcing software to users of Mortgage 2000's Encore system, after the latter announced it would be exiting the sourcing market.
The two-month free trial period, followed by 12 months half price, for any M2000 users that switch to Trigold Prospector, as well as a specially designed tool to import client data from their existing system and make the process of getting started with Trigold simple.
Encore users will be keen to discover which of the remaining sourcing systems provide the most complete service and we're eager to help them make an informed choice," says David Aylmer, business development and marketing director at Trigold.
"We are, therefore, offering all encore users a free two month trial of the Trigold system so that they can see which system they prefer. Sourcing systems sit at the heart of an adviser's business and so this is a crucial decision for them all.
"I am sure that they will welcome the opportunity to compare and contrast systems rather than being railroaded in one particular direction."
